  • Title

    An analog telephone subscriber chipset integrating 16 lines with fully programmable central office impedance

  • Abstract
    This paper describes the chipset (3 ASIC´s) for an analog telephone subscriber line circuit: a 16 channel digital circuit performing speech band filtering, echo cancellation, A-law/μ-law coding and controlling interface, an 8 channel analog/digital circuit performing the A/D and D/A conversion with analog filtering, and an analog high voltage BICMOS circuit covering the SLIC (Subscriber Line Interface Circuit) function with special attention for the integration of software programmable synthesized AC and DC impedances
